Block

#18,230,589
Block Number
18,230,589 @ 04/11/2024, 11:05:50
Status
Finalized
ID
0x01162d3d72a4759e2d5b51d08697fbd8372ec3523139c033cdb93f4a84f2012b
Transactions
Gas Used
0/29970704 (0.00% Used)
Total Score
1,777,080,900 (+97)
Rewards
0.00 VTHO